About this position

The KTH Royal Institute of Technology in Stockholm, Sweden, invites applications for a doctoral student position in three-dimensional spatial omics. This research project is part of the Data Driven Life Science (DDLS) research school, a national initiative funded by the Knut and Alice Wallenberg Foundation, aiming to advance computational and data science capabilities in Sweden. The DDLS program focuses on four strategic research areas: cell and molecular biology, evolution and biodiversity, precision medicine and diagnostics, and epidemiology and biology of infection.

The doctoral student will develop and apply methods in three-dimensional spatial omics, combining computational and laboratory-based approaches. The project will involve both programming and wet-lab work, and is designed to fundamentally transform our understanding of cellular function by examining molecular components in time and space, from single molecules to tissue environments. The research is highly interdisciplinary, integrating biotechnology, bioinformatics, molecular biology, genetics, cell biology, and computational biology.

Supervision will be provided by Dr. Patrik Ståhl (main supervisor) and Dr. Ian Hoffecker (co-supervisor), with opportunities to collaborate with other doctoral students and postdocs in the lab. The DDLS research school offers a vibrant academic environment, with more than 260 PhD students and 200 postdocs participating in the program. The position is based at KTH, a leading international technical university committed to sustainability, equality, and innovation.

Applicants must have a second cycle degree (such as a master's) or equivalent, or at least 240 higher education credits with at least 60 at second-cycle level. Specific eligibility requirements include introductory courses in programming and bioinformatics, as well as introductory and advanced courses in gene technology. English proficiency equivalent to English B/6 is mandatory. Previous experience with method development in spatial omics is considered a merit. Candidates will be assessed on their ability to work independently, collaborate, demonstrate professionalism, and analyze complex issues. Personal skills are highly valued.

The position is fully funded, offering a monthly salary according to KTH’s doctoral student salary agreement and a range of employee benefits. Employment is temporary, with a maximum duration corresponding to four years of full-time doctoral education. The position may be renewed annually or for up to two years at a time. The successful candidate will have access to excellent working conditions, a creative and dynamic environment, and a strong doctoral student network.

To apply, submit your application through KTH's recruitment system. Required documents include diplomas, grades, certificates of language requirements, CV, application letter, and representative publications or technical reports. Translations are needed if documents are not in English or Swedish. Applications must be received by midnight CET on May 14, 2026.
